Mining Efficiency

Mining efficiency refers to the amount of cryptocurrency a GPU can mine relative to its power consumption. Higher efficiency means more profit with less energy cost, which is vital for long-term profitability.

Resale Value

Resale value is a key factor in determining the long-term profitability of mining GPUs. A higher resale value can offset initial costs and make the investment more sustainable.

Arc A750 Resale Outlook

The Arc A750 is a newer entrant to the market, which may initially limit its resale value. However, as adoption grows and supply stabilizes, its value is expected to improve. Its modern features and performance could appeal to future buyers, especially if mining demand remains strong.

RX 6600 Resale Outlook

The AMD RX 6600 has a well-established resale market. Its popularity among gamers and miners alike ensures good liquidity, and it tends to retain value better due to its proven track record. This stability makes it a safer long-term investment for resale purposes.
